Jake Paul is actively pursuing a blockbuster showdown with Canelo Alvarez as he recovers from the devastating knockout defeat to Anthony Joshua in December that left him with a jaw broken in four places.The 29-year-old American, who required surgery to insert four titanium plates following the brutal loss, has been relentlessly contacting his co-promoter about securing the Mexican superstar as his next opponent.Nakisa Bidarian, who co-founded Mo…
